This September, Mikijelj Janković & Bogdanović (MJB) celebrates 40 years in business
The practice was founded back in 1985, in what was then socialist Yugoslavia, by attorneys Rade Mikijelj and Dr. Ivan Janković. In 1993, attorney Dejan Bogdanović joined the team, and over time, MJB has grown into what it is today.
